Does Organic Use Pesticides? The Truth About Organic Farming and Pest Control
Yes, organic farming uses pesticides, but not the same synthetic pesticides used in conventional agriculture. Organic farming prioritizes natural and preventative measures, and when pesticides are necessary, they must be derived from natural sources and approved for organic use, adhering to strict guidelines.

The Organic Philosophy: Prevention is Key
Organic farming is fundamentally about building a healthy and resilient ecosystem that minimizes the need for intervention. This involves:
- Soil health: Promoting soil fertility through cover cropping, composting, and crop rotation. Healthy soil nurtures healthy plants that are more resistant to pests and diseases.
- Crop rotation: Planting different crops in a sequence to disrupt pest cycles and improve soil health.
- Biodiversity: Encouraging a diverse range of plants and animals in the farm ecosystem. This attracts beneficial insects and predators that naturally control pests.
- Careful selection of plant varieties: Choosing varieties that are naturally resistant to local pests and diseases.
When Natural Pesticides Are Necessary: Approvals and Restrictions
Even with the best preventative practices, pests can sometimes become a problem. In these cases, organic farmers are permitted to use a limited range of approved natural pesticides. These pesticides are derived from natural sources, such as plants, minerals, or microorganisms. Common examples include:
- Bacillus thuringiensis (Bt): A naturally occurring bacterium that produces a protein toxic to specific insect pests.
- Pyrethrum: A natural insecticide derived from chrysanthemum flowers.
- Spinosad: A fermentation product derived from a soil bacterium.
- Copper sulfate: Used to control fungal diseases.
- Neem oil: Extracted from the neem tree, effective against various insects and fungal diseases.
Importantly, the use of these pesticides is heavily regulated. They must be used judiciously, only when necessary, and in a way that minimizes harm to beneficial organisms and the environment. Organic certification bodies closely monitor the use of these substances to ensure compliance with organic standards. Furthermore, organic farmers are required to demonstrate that they have exhausted all other preventative measures before resorting to pesticides.

FAQ 1: Are “Natural” Pesticides Always Safe?
While considered safer than synthetic pesticides, “natural” doesn’t automatically equate to “safe.” Some natural pesticides can still pose risks to beneficial insects, humans, and the environment if not used properly. Organic farmers are trained to use these substances responsibly, following label instructions carefully and prioritizing targeted applications to minimize non-target effects.
FAQ 2: How are Organic Pesticides Different from Conventional Pesticides?
The key difference lies in their origin and persistence. Organic pesticides are derived from natural sources and generally break down more quickly in the environment. Conventional pesticides are often synthetic, man-made chemicals that can persist in the environment for longer periods and may have broader and more significant impacts on ecosystems and human health.
FAQ 3: What Does “Approved for Organic Use” Mean?
“Approved for organic use” means that a pesticide has been reviewed and approved by an organic certification body (like the USDA National Organic Program in the US or similar bodies in other countries) for use in organic farming. This approval is based on a thorough evaluation of the pesticide’s environmental and health impacts, as well as its compatibility with organic farming principles.
FAQ 4: Are GMOs Used in Organic Pest Control?
No, GMOs (Genetically Modified Organisms) are strictly prohibited in organic farming. This includes the use of GMO pesticides or GMO crops bred for pest resistance. The organic movement views GMOs as incompatible with its principles of natural and sustainable agriculture.
FAQ 5: What are Some Alternatives to Pesticides in Organic Farming?
Besides the preventative measures mentioned earlier, organic farmers employ various other alternatives, including:
- Hand-picking pests: A labor-intensive but effective method for small-scale operations.
- Trapping: Using pheromone traps to attract and capture specific insect pests.
- Biological control: Introducing beneficial insects or nematodes to prey on pests.
- Row covers: Using lightweight fabric to protect crops from pests.
- Companion planting: Planting specific crops together that repel pests or attract beneficial insects.
FAQ 6: Is Organic Food Always Pesticide-Free?
While organic farming aims to minimize pesticide use, trace amounts of pesticides may still be present on organic food. This can be due to drift from neighboring conventional farms, residues from previously used pesticides in the soil, or the approved use of natural pesticides. However, the levels are typically much lower than those found on conventionally grown food.

FAQ 8: Are Organic Farmers More Likely to Lose Crops to Pests?
While the risk of crop loss due to pests can be higher in organic farming, especially in the initial stages, experienced organic farmers often achieve comparable yields to conventional farms by employing effective preventative strategies and utilizing approved natural pesticides judiciously.
FAQ 9: Does Organic Farming Encourage the Development of Pesticide-Resistant Pests?
While any pesticide use, even organic, can potentially contribute to pesticide resistance, the emphasis on preventative measures and the limited use of pesticides in organic farming minimize this risk. Furthermore, the diversity of natural pesticides used in organic agriculture makes it less likely for pests to develop resistance to any single substance.
FAQ 10: Is Organic Food More Expensive Because of Pest Control Methods?
Organic food can be more expensive due to various factors, including more labor-intensive farming practices, lower yields in some cases, and the cost of organic certification. Pest control methods, while different from conventional agriculture, contribute to the overall cost of production.
FAQ 11: What is Integrated Pest Management (IPM) and How Does it Relate to Organic Farming?
Integrated Pest Management (IPM) is a broad approach to pest control that emphasizes prevention, monitoring, and the use of multiple control methods. Organic farming aligns with many of the principles of IPM, but it goes further by restricting the use of synthetic pesticides and prioritizing natural and sustainable practices.
